| Class and Description |
|---|
| Committable
Committable produced by
PrepareCommitOperator. |
| Class and Description |
|---|
| LogSinkFunction
Log
SinkFunction with LogSinkFunction.WriteCallback. |
| LogSinkFunction.WriteCallback
A callback interface that the user can implement to know the offset of the bucket when the
request is complete.
|
| Class and Description |
|---|
| LogSinkFunction
Log
SinkFunction with LogSinkFunction.WriteCallback. |
| LogSinkFunction.WriteCallback
A callback interface that the user can implement to know the offset of the bucket when the
request is complete.
|
| Class and Description |
|---|
| AppendCompactWorkerOperator
An abstract Operator to execute
UnawareAppendCompactionTask passed from BucketUnawareCompactSource for compacting table. |
| Committable
Committable produced by
PrepareCommitOperator. |
| Committable.Kind
Kind of the produced Committable.
|
| CommittableStateManager
Helper interface for
CommitterOperator. |
| Committer
The
Committer is responsible for creating and committing an aggregated committable, which
we call committable (see Committer.combine(long, long, java.util.List<CommitT>)). |
| Committer.Context
Context to create
Committer. |
| Committer.Factory
Factory to create
Committer. |
| CommitterMetrics
Flink metrics for
Committer. |
| CommitterOperator
Operator to commit
Committables for each snapshot. |
| CompactorSinkBuilder
Builder for
CompactorSink. |
| DynamicBucketSink
Sink for dynamic bucket table.
|
| FlinkSink
Abstract sink of paimon.
|
| FlinkSinkBuilder
DataStream API for building Flink Sink.
|
| FlinkTableSinkBase
Table sink to create sink.
|
| FlinkWriteSink
A
FlinkSink to write records. |
| HashBucketAssignerOperator
Assign bucket for the input record, output record with bucket.
|
| LogFlinkSinkBuilder
A special version
FlinkSinkBuilder with log sink. |
| LogOffsetCommittable
Log offset committable for a bucket.
|
| LogSinkFunction
Log
SinkFunction with LogSinkFunction.WriteCallback. |
| LogSinkFunction.WriteCallback
A callback interface that the user can implement to know the offset of the bucket when the
request is complete.
|
| MultiTableCommittable
MultiTableCommittable produced by
PrepareCommitOperator. |
| MultiTableCommittable.Kind
Kind of the produced Committable.
|
| PrepareCommitOperator
Prepare commit operator to emit
Committables. |
| RowDynamicBucketSink
Sink for dynamic bucket table.
|
| StoreSinkWrite
Helper class of
PrepareCommitOperator for different types of paimon sinks. |
| StoreSinkWrite.Provider
Provider of
StoreSinkWrite. |
| StoreSinkWriteImpl
Default implementation of
StoreSinkWrite. |
| StoreSinkWriteState
States for
StoreSinkWrites. |
| StoreSinkWriteState.StateValue
A state value for
StoreSinkWrite. |
| StoreSinkWriteState.StateValueFilter
Given the table name, partition and bucket of a
StoreSinkWriteState.StateValue in a union list state,
decide whether to keep this StoreSinkWriteState.StateValue in this subtask. |
| SupportsRowLevelOperationFlinkTableSink
Flink table sink that supports row level update and delete.
|
| TableWriteOperator
An abstract class for table write operator.
|
| UnawareBucketSink
Sink for unaware-bucket table.
|
| Class and Description |
|---|
| Committable
Committable produced by
PrepareCommitOperator. |
| CommittableStateManager
Helper interface for
CommitterOperator. |
| Committer.Factory
Factory to create
Committer. |
| DynamicBucketSink
Sink for dynamic bucket table.
|
| FlinkSink
Abstract sink of paimon.
|
| FlinkWriteSink
A
FlinkSink to write records. |
| MultiTableCommittable
MultiTableCommittable produced by
PrepareCommitOperator. |
| PrepareCommitOperator
Prepare commit operator to emit
Committables. |
| StoreSinkWrite
Helper class of
PrepareCommitOperator for different types of paimon sinks. |
| StoreSinkWrite.Provider
Provider of
StoreSinkWrite. |
| StoreSinkWrite.WithWriteBufferProvider
Provider of
StoreSinkWrite that uses given write buffer. |
| TableWriteOperator
An abstract class for table write operator.
|
| UnawareBucketSink
Sink for unaware-bucket table.
|
| Class and Description |
|---|
| Committable
Committable produced by
PrepareCommitOperator. |
| FlinkSink
Abstract sink of paimon.
|
| FlinkWriteSink
A
FlinkSink to write records. |
| StoreSinkWrite.Provider
Provider of
StoreSinkWrite. |
Copyright © 2023–2024 The Apache Software Foundation. All rights reserved.